Pitanga is conveniently located at 207 Starr St, in the heart of Brooklyn's vibrant Bushwick neighborhood. This prime location makes it easily accessible for both locals and visitors exploring the area. The neighborhood is known for its artistic community, incredible street art, and unique local businesses, making Pitanga a perfect stop during a day of exploration. For those traveling by public transportation, the restaurant is a short walk from several subway stations, including the Jefferson Street station on the L train, and is also served by various bus routes. The bustling, creative energy of the surrounding streets adds to the overall experience, providing a true taste of Brooklyn life.
Accessibility is a priority at Pitanga, which offers wheelchair accessible seating, ensuring that everyone can enjoy a meal comfortably. The presence of a gender-neutral restroom further demonstrates the establishment’s commitment to inclusivity. For those who prefer to dine al fresco, the restaurant offers inviting outdoor seating, which is also a major plus for patrons with pets, as dogs are allowed in the outdoor area. Pitanga Food & drink
small/share
- warm olives
spanish olives, EVOO, herbs
- pao de queijo
Brazilian cheese bread, spicy honey
- Fries
Hand cut fries
- Yuca fries
Hand Cut Yuca
- Local Beets
Creme Fraiche, rainbow local beets, pistachio, balsamic.
- Coxinha
Brazilian Chicken Croquettes specialty
- Kale Caesar Salad
Cashew dressing, chick pea crouton avocado, hemp seed
- Three Cheese Selection
Seasonal selection 3 cheeses, fruit, jam, toast.
- Soup Du Jour
Main
- Rice, Bean and Soul
Jasmine Rice, Slow cooked black Beans, sauté greens, avocado, Farofa Optional Add on: Chicken
- Veggie Burger
Black Bean Patty, smoked paprika, herbs, arugula, caramelized onion, brioche bun Vegan bread available
- Portobello Steak Sandwich
Portobello Mushroom, caramelized onion, tomato, chipotle mayo, arugula, focaccia
- Local Chicken
Joyce farm local chicken, creamy mash potato, rainbow carrots, jus
- Moqueca
Traditional Brazilian fish stew, with cod, shrimp, red pepper, tomato. Jasmine rice, crispy potato
Desserts
- Brigadeiro
Traditional Brazilian chocolate dessert
- Tiramisu
Traditional and delicious

★ 5★ 4★ 3★ 2★ 1Went here for breakfast with a friend and really enjoyed the food—especially the yuca fries, which were my favorite! The place has a cozy, welcoming vibe that makes it great for a casual bite. I’d definitely come back for the food alone.That said, the service was just okay. It felt a bit off having to pay and tip at the time of ordering, especially without knowing what kind of service to expect. Nothing about the service stood out, but it wasn’t bad either—just not particularly memorable.Overall, I’d return for the food and the ambiance more than anything else.
